About Tour Guide Rafael G.
I've been guiding family and friends in Mexico for over 30 years, arranging tours, van rentals, accomodation, excursions, archaeological visits, museums, etc., Now I completed my official general guide course in order to be certified by the government to guide national & international guests. I love my country, its culture, history, etc. and know a lot of interesting facts besides the normal guidance for tourists. I've travelled extensively across the country and love to share my knowledge because it's like rediscovering everythin again!
Important
I can work with a single guest, a couple or as much as 10 guests per tour, in order to give a better personal experience. I can guide all across the country!

Teotihuacan. Over 2,000 years of history in one day!
Visit to Teotihuacan archaeological site, a true wonder of the world. We'll drive from Mexico City departing around 7 AM for about 45 minutes to the place. We'll walk along the alleys that lead to the pyramids and buildings and you will learn astonishing information about this culture that keeps showing new discoveries. We'll have dinner at a beautiful traditional Mexican restaurant. Then in the evening we'll be back to the city.

Golden Circle Tour
11 day, 10 night tour starting in Mexico City with visit to Teotihuacan Pyramids and city's highlights. Drive through amazing landscapes, cities, beautiful beaches, a magical town and back to Mexico City " a circle route". Cozy 3 star hotels, mostly family run, quiet. Entrances to archaeological sites, breakfasts & lunches, insurance, snacks-water and guidance included. Minimum 4, Maximum 10 guests. An alternative adventure with local guide and some of Mexico's best spots!

Best Murals Mesoamerica and Puebla City!
Discover an off the beaten path archaeological site unearthed only 48 years ago with the best preserved and bigger prehispanic murals (1,200 - 1,400 years old) in Mesoamerica.

“The highlight of our 10 day trip to Mexico City”
My husband and I arranged to have Rafael take us on a guided tour of Teotihuacan. He picked us up at our airbnb at 7 am so that we could be at the site when it opened. Rafael was incredibly knowledgeable and as we drove to the pyramids he gave us so much interesting background information not only about Teotihuacan but also about Mexican history and culture. We had visited the Museum of Anthropology the day before this tour which was helpful, however, the way in which Rafael guided us through the site, the incredible information he provided, and the insights he offered to the various and multiple aspects of Teotihuacan provided for a much deeper understanding of the historical and cultural context. I would highly recommend Rafael as a guide. His depth of knowledge and his excellent communication skills allowed us to have an immersive experience of seeing Teotihuacan that will go on our top life experiences. In addition to being knowledgeable, Rafael is just a great person. He is generous with his knowledge and time, and helped us with plans for a couple of days after the tour. He is enthusiastic, warm and funny. I would give him 5/5. Thank you Rafael for this experience.
